单词 worthiness
释义

worthiness

/ˈwəːðɪnəs /
noun [mass noun]
1The quality of being good enough; suitability: he demonstrates his worthiness to rule you proved your worthiness as a leader how do you go about assessing the worthiness of a book proposal?...
  • The fight with Goliath is the culminating stage in this paideia, where David proves his worthiness to be king through his personal heroism.
  • So I always try my best to prove my worthiness.
  • She is beautiful but her worthiness as my mate is still very unclear.
1.1The quality of deserving attention or respect: an argument about the moral worthiness of the nation’s founders doubts about the worthiness of writing novels...
  • He took the company from the bowels of serious worthiness to wowing the London literati with dynamic, subversive, well-produced books that echoed the counterculture bubbling under the historical granite of Edinburgh.
  • Violet is a useful shade, as "it represents authority and depth of understanding, and is also is the colour of worthiness and dignity."
  • A couple of statements are made to convince the audience of his worthiness of the medals collected.
